Thailand says it will hold fresh talks with Cambodia next week in a bid to solve a tense border standoff that's seen thousands of troops deployed on both sides.
The Thai Prime Minister, Samak Sundaravej, says he's spoken with his Cambodian counterpart, Hun Sen, and agreed that the two nations' foreign ministers will meet in the Cambodian city of Siem Reap on Monday.
Mr Samak says Hun Sen has also agreed to withdraw his government's request for the issue to be dealt with by the United Nations.
